What's The Definition Of Bottlebrush?
bottlebrush in American English
any of a genus (Callistemon) of shrubs or trees of the myrtle family, having flowers with conspicuous tufts of red or yellow stamens and cultivated in warm climates noun: any of various trees or shrubs of the myrtle family, esp. of the genera Callistemon and Melaleuca, native to Australia and adjacent areas, having spikes of flowers with numerous conspicuous stamens bottlebrush in British English noun: a cylindrical brush on a thin shaft, used for cleaning bottles |
